Apple is seeking an engineering program manager to lead the critical programs for the iDEE (iCloud Data & Efficiency Engineering) portfolio as part of the Apple Services Engineering (ASE) organization. We are looking for passionate, motivated individuals that want to contribute to the extraordinary services and products we offer at Apple. Your work will focus on services, features, reliability, availability, scalability, and security while also defining and implementing standard processes that improve our operational efficiency. You will partner with teams whose mission is to build, maintain, and improve the platform and product layer of Apple’s most critical cloud services. Autonomously lead multiple projects and tracks of works of varying scale and complexity with cross-functional and geographically dispersed development teams with only consultative direction from leadership.
Contains strong analytical and communication skills in order to lead business requirements across all levels of the organization. Ensure clarity and establish expectations for services requested while developing and executing processes, frameworks, metrics, project plans, defining scope, schedule, deliverables and resources. You will prioritize team activities and drive resolution of issues across all areas of the projects and programs while communicating strategic direction, status and issues to teams, leadership updates and regular partner alignment discussions. You will advise and carry out risk assessment and mitigation plans as needed. Execution is critical so you can drive maturity in programs while continuously working to improve the software development lifecycle process within the org. You must have a successful track record of being a great partner as you will represent the iDEE teams with other internal and external organizations within Apple.
At Apple, base pay is one part of our total compensation package and is determined within a range. This provides the opportunity to progress as you grow and develop within a role. The base pay range for this role is between $163,300 and $245,800, and your base pay will depend on your skills, qualifications, experience, and location.
Apple employees also have the opportunity to become an Apple shareholder through participation in Apple’s discretionary employee stock programs. Apple employees are eligible for discretionary restricted stock unit awards, and can purchase Apple stock at a discount if voluntarily participating in Apple’s Employee Stock Purchase Plan. You’ll also receive benefits including: Comprehensive medical and dental coverage, retirement benefits, a range of discounted products and free services, and for formal education related to advancing your career at Apple, reimbursement for certain educational expenses — including tuition.
